Description

Pedlock BDO Series Fiber Pedestals are a key element of any FTTP solution. In both greenfield and brownfield fiber deployments, BDO pedestals provide easy access to internal components while providing a robust OSP enclosure. Mounting brackets included in the BDO Series for Fiber Access Terminals are specifically designed for each specific cabinet for simple installation. All BDO Pedestals feature a non-metallic construction that offers superior OSP protection against floods, fire, dirt, insects and impact. An expanded-capacity split base is designed to easily install around conduit-fed cable bundles in new construction. External domes are equipped with self-latching lock help prevent open pedestals. Custom brackets for a range of enclosures allow simple, fast and easy mounting within the pedestal Low total cost of ownership Dome attaches securely to the base using a self-locking 216-hex head bolt lock Vault mount base available Two-piece expanded-capacity “split” base makes it easy for technicians to place the pedestal over conduit-fed cable bundles, and are an ideal solution for rehabilitating metallic enclosures Lift-off dome provides 360º access to internal splicing area Non-metallic PVC construction won’t rust, corrode, chip or fade Protects internal components from floods, fires, and wind-blown dust and debris
